Untitled is an ink print by Michelangelo Pistoletto. It dates from 1973 and is held in the collection of the Museum of Modern Art. Created in 1973, this work belongs to a larger series of thirty‑one prints that combine various printmaking methods.

Overview

Created in 1973, this work belongs to a larger series of thirty‑one prints that combine various printmaking methods. The piece is a lithograph executed on a steel mirror, a material choice that aligns with the artist’s ongoing investigation of reflective surfaces and the relationship between artwork and its surroundings.

Subject & Meaning

The image depicts a solitary pigeon perched on a metal ledge against a muted, light‑gray wall. The bird’s dark, slightly textured feathers and a faint lighter patch on its neck draw attention to its quiet presence, suggesting a moment of stillness within an otherwise minimal setting.

Technique & Style

The lithograph utilizes the traditional planographic process, but the support, a polished steel mirror, introduces a reflective quality uncommon in printmaking. The composition relies on stark contrasts and simplified forms, emphasizing line and texture over color, characteristic of the artist’s restrained visual language.

History & Provenance

Part of a portfolio that also includes aquatints, collotypes, screenprints, etchings, and woodcuts, the work reflects the artist’s broader practice of mixing media. It was produced during the height of the Arte Povera movement, a period when the artist was actively exploring the integration of everyday materials into fine art.

Context

The piece follows the artist’s earlier Mirror Paintings, where reflective surfaces were used to merge the viewer’s environment with the artwork. By employing a mirror as a substrate for a lithograph, the work continues this dialogue between image, surface, and the space it occupies.
